37 Commits (86c1e8164ab6b1c3363f7833b7dc0ea735dd26db)

Author SHA1 Message Date
HaraldSchafer 2c877ce490
Long e2e planner: better xva weights (#24893) 3 years ago
Adeeb Shihadeh 0fce5d9045
Move a bunch of stuff to system/ part 3 (#24829) 3 years ago
Vivek Aithal 1a9f5d29d4
longitudinal_mpc: Compute forward distance from velocity (#24328) 4 years ago
Jonathan Frey a9bac5acf8
longitudinal MPC: use reset() function instead of recreating the solver in (#24091) 4 years ago
Adeeb Shihadeh f1aab78d08
longitudinal MPC: add MAX_T in T_IDXS_LST (#23960) 4 years ago
Jonathan Frey d653dd843a
Upstreamed and update acados (#23927) 4 years ago
Jonathan Frey ab371f888a
Longitudinal MPC set qp tolerance to 1e-3 (#23899) 4 years ago
Jonathan Frey 1801baba68
remove trivial terminal constraint and associated CasADi generated functions (#23898) 4 years ago
Jonathan Frey d09dffb7cd
Cython acados and minor (#23835) 4 years ago
Willem Melching 428d412c1f
longitudinal planner: disable change cost when stopped. not engaged or gas pressed (#23639) 4 years ago
Willem Melching f76328b426
Log MPC solver time (#23566) 4 years ago
Shane Smiskol 9cb0ebe37d
LongitudinalMpc: Remove class accel_limit_arr (#23295) 4 years ago
Shane Smiskol 5387806400
LongitudinalMpc: minor clean up (#23296) 4 years ago
Ewout ter Hoeven 332f568a82
Pyupgrade 3.6: Update syntax with Python 3.6+ features (#23305) 4 years ago
Ewout ter Hoeven 55390d273f
Convert format strings strings to f-strings (#23241) 4 years ago
HaraldSchafer c41a0cae4b
XVA long policy: prev_a becomes numpy anyway (#23175) 4 years ago
Harald Schafer 7e20fe7ca2 Long mpc: fix xva policy for sim 4 years ago
HaraldSchafer 77a99e7d6d
long planner: no reset when starting (#23149) 4 years ago
Harald Schafer 9afc95474d add a change cost 4 years ago
HaraldSchafer 0dcdf9c30f
Long policy: strictly squared stopped equivalence function (#23118) 4 years ago
HaraldSchafer 5b0e10ea33
Reaction buffer on follow distance (#23112) 4 years ago
HaraldSchafer 46fd5892bf
Human inspired follow distance (#22937) 4 years ago
HaraldSchafer 68015f75ed
Set accel trajectory to a_ego when not engaged (#23100) 4 years ago
HaraldSchafer b3b45c8d29
Add cost to long plan change for smoother lag comp (#22923) 4 years ago
Joost Wooning 89d0a52d16
cython wrapper for acados (#22784) 4 years ago
HaraldSchafer 35d6ed1014
ACADOS: partial condensing (#22830) 4 years ago
HaraldSchafer 7868baeac9
e2e long planner: use position, speed and accel (#22688) 4 years ago
HaraldSchafer c4510024da
Remove accel cost in long MPC (#22527) 4 years ago
HaraldSchafer 04cf12cb00
ACADOS fix non-convergence when long_plan changes (#22495) 4 years ago
HaraldSchafer a4bc1bbb74
Long MPC cleanup (#22462) 4 years ago
HaraldSchafer 9ab09f5ae9
Retune long mpc (#22445) 4 years ago
HaraldSchafer a8b4249ebc
Change radar-based FCW to model-based FCW (#22379) 4 years ago
HaraldSchafer 85dc43d166
Small long MPC optimizations (#22360) 4 years ago
HaraldSchafer fe983a7b8c
acados long merged (#22224) 4 years ago
HaraldSchafer fcda55fbf1
Fix cruise MPC convergence bug and add test (#22295) 4 years ago
Mitchell Goff 485afda79d
Added update_with_xva method to long_mpc so it can be used in sim (#22284) 4 years ago
HaraldSchafer 66c275b711
Acados long fast (#22233) 4 years ago